description Abstract We present a comprehensive calculation of the K L → γ ∗ γ ∗ form factor in dispersion theory, using input from the leptonic decays K L → ℓ + ℓ − γ, $${K}_{L}\to {{\ell}}_{1}^{+}{{\ell}}_{1}^{-}{{\ell}}_{2}^{+}{{\ell}}_{2}^{-}$$ , the hadronic mode K L → π + π − γ, the normalization K L → γγ, and the matching to asymptotic constraints. As key result we obtain an improved determination of the long-distance contribution to K L → ℓ + ℓ − , leading to the Standard-Model predictions Br[K L → μ + μ − ] = $${7.44}_{-0.34}^{+0.41}$$ × 10 −9, Br[K L → e + e − ] = 8.46(37) × 10 −12, and more stringent limits on physics beyond the Standard Model. We provide a detailed breakdown of the current uncertainty, and delineate how future experiments and the interplay with lattice QCD could help further improve the precision.
